Overview
Purpose
In this module the installer will perform the following procedures to
route and connect the cables from the Modular Cell cabinet in the first
EZBFo battery base module.
Route and connect the signal cables in the first battery base
module
Route and connect the DC cables in the first battery base module
Install and connect heater pads and AC wiring in the battery
module
Instructions are given for right-hand (primary cabinet) installation. Left
hand installation (4.0B Dual Band cabinet) is the same except for the
routing of the cables into and through the 4.0B Dual Band cabinet. This
alternate routing is provided.
Instructions for the subsequent installation of one or two stackable add-
on battery modules on top of each battery base module are provided
later in this appendix.
